Publisher's Summary

Anger is something we feel. It exists for a reason and always deserves our respect and attention. We all have a right to everything we feel - and certainly our anger is no exception.

"Anger is a signal and one worth listening to," writes Dr. Harriet Lerner in her renowned classic that has transformed the lives of millions. While anger deserves our attention and respect, women still learn to silence our anger, to deny it entirely, or to vent it in a way that leaves us feeling helpless and powerless. In this engaging and eminently wise book, Dr. Lerner teaches both women and men to identify the true sources of anger and to use it as a powerful vehicle for creating lasting change.

For decades this book has helped millions of listeners learn how to turn their anger into a constructive force for reshaping their lives. With a new introduction by the author, The Dance of Anger is ready to lead the next generation.

Not good enough

The readers voice and performance was inadequate and annoying. However, the authors's ideas caused me to continue listening through to the end. The author's psychoanalytic theory is lacking and superficial. The burden placed on women to resolve conflict is stunning. No wonder women are angry. Yes, she offers advice on how to manipulate a conflict yet, the burden is still on women to be the elevated smart human being. This book is extremely limited in its application to human psychology. In fairness, she does not proclaim this efficacy, therefore, I recommend her perspective as limited yet quite helpful. Feminism is in crisis.
